### Getting a Working Environment

The bot has an abstract set of requirements stored in the `environment.yml` file in this repo.

It's production environment is locked via `conda-lock`. The lockfile is stored in `cf-graph-countyfair`
at [https://github.com/regro/cf-graph-countyfair/blob/master/conda-lock.yml](https://github.com/regro/cf-graph-countyfair/blob/master/conda-lock.yml).
The production environment is relocked regularly using a GitHub Actions [job](https://github.com/regro/cf-graph-countyfair/actions/workflows/relock.yaml).

There are two ways to get a working environment:

1. Use the `environment.yml` file in the repo with `conda env`.
2. Download the lockfile and use `conda-lock`. The best way to download the lockfile is via `wget` or `curl` or similar:

```bash
wget https://raw.githubusercontent.com/regro/cf-graph-countyfair/master/conda-lock.yml
```
since clones of `cf-graph-countyfair` are slow.
